About Frequency Synthesizers

Frequency synthesizers are electronic devices that generate frequencies by using a combination of other frequencies. They are used in cell phones, global positioning systems (GPS), radio receivers, satellite receivers, and mobile telephones. There are three basic types of products: direct analog synthesis (DAS), direct digital synthesis (DDS), and indirect digital. DAS frequency synthesizers feature a mix-filter-divide architecture and are used in some older electronic equipment. DDS frequency synthesizers create arbitrary waveforms digitally, from a single fixed-source frequency. Indirect or phase-locked loop (PLL) frequency synthesizers fall into two subcategories: integer-N and fractional-N.

DDS frequency synthesizers include an electronic controller, random-access memory (RAM), a frequency reference such as crystal oscillator, a digital counter, and a digital-to-analog converter (DAC). These devices operate with programming and running steps. During programming, the electronic controller supplies the RAM with data, typically a series of binary words that represent signal amplitudes at different points in time. The data array forms a table which, in turn, represents a specific wave or shape. During the running step, DDS frequency synthesizers use a digital counter or phase accumulator to advance incrementally each pulse from the frequency reference. The output or phase selects the data-table item, and the DAC converts the data sequence to an analog waveform.
